Summary

Talactoferrin Alfa (CHEMBL2108651) is a phase-3 clinical-stage unknown; indicated across 3 conditions including non-small cell lung carcinoma.

At a glance

  • Status: Max clinical phase 3 (not approved)
  • Modality: Unknown
  • Indications: 3 conditions
  • Clinical trials: 7

Top trials by phase / activity

NCTPhaseStatusTitle
NCT00706862PHASE3UNKNOWNSafety and Efficacy of Talactoferrin in Addition to Standard Chemotherapy in Patients With Non-small Cell Lung Cancer
NCT00707304PHASE3COMPLETEDSafety and Efficacy of Talactoferrin in Previously Treated Patients With Non-small Cell Lung Cancer
NCT01273779PHASE2/PHASE3SUSPENDEDSafety and Efficacy of Talactoferrin Alfa in Patients With Severe Sepsis
NCT00630656PHASE2COMPLETEDSafety and Efficacy Study of Recombinant Human Lactoferrin to Treat Severe Sepsis
NCT00854633PHASE1/PHASE2UNKNOWNStudy of Talactoferrin Oral Solution for Nosocomial Infection in Preterm Infants
NCT00923741PHASE1COMPLETEDEffect of Talactoferrin in Adults With Non-Small Cell Lung Cancer
NCT01528137PHASE1TERMINATEDTalactoferrin in Treating Patients With Relapsed or Refractory Non-Small Cell Lung Cancer or Squamous Cell Head and Neck Cancer
